[DILLINGER JOHN]: (1903-1934) American Bank Robber. An original printed 8 x 8 Wanted poster with fingerprint classification issued by J. Edgar Hoover and the United States Department of Justice, Division of Investigation, Washington D.C., 12th March 1934. The poster features two portraits of Dillinger, with alias Frank Sullivan, front and profile, above his signature, and below his ten fingerprints. Also featuring a full description of Dillinger is provided including details of his scars, and a lengthy criminal record. To the verso showing a printed list entitled Special Agent in Charge, showing thirty U.S cities with a telephone number assigned to each of them. VG £150-200

HENDRIX JIMI: (1942-1970) American Musician and electric Guitarist, one of the greatest icons in the history of popular music. An extremely rare and exceptional vintage colour multiple signed Woodstock 16.5 x 23.5 poster. The iconic Woodstock live concert poster depicting a man and a woman in a psychedelic embrace, their bodies extending into a mixture of flora & musicians faces. Signed upside-down in bold black ink `Jimmy Hendrix´ to the clear upper right corner of the image. Also individually signed by the Jimmy Hendrix Experience band member Mitch Mitchell, `Mitch´, by the members of the Ten Years After British blues rock band, Alvin Lee, Ric Lee, Chick Churchill and Leo Lyons, and by the Canned Heat American rock band musicians Bob Hite "The Bear", Henry Vestine and Fito de la Parra, the last adding beneath `Mi Vida Loca´ in his hand. The document also bears few additional annotations by the collector. Together with an original single copy colour unsigned 3.5 x 3.5 photograph of Hendrix. Also including a booklet comprising vintage single copies photographs of bands Creedence Clearwater Revival and Ten Years After. Autographs in any form of Hendrix are rare as a result of his early death at the age of 27. With intersecting folds and very few small tears to the edges, otherwise about VG, 2 £4000-6000 The present autographs were obtained in person by collector in Berlin, on 4th September 1970, at the time of Hendrix and the Experience "Cry of Love" tour together with Canned Heat, Ten Years After, Procol Harum and others. On 4th September 1970 they performed at the Deutschlandhalle in Berlin for the one day concert "Super Concert 70" Music Festival Jimmy Hendrix would only appear on stage one more time two days later, on 6th September 1970, at the "Love & Peace" Festival in Fehrman, Germany, before passing away two weeks later on 18th September 1970 at the very early age of 27.

WW2 Third Reich. 1934 Nazi propaganda poster showing portrait of Adolf Hitler standing firmly before a jubilant and optimistic crowd saluting. 'Ja! Fuhrer Wir Folgen Dir!' (We Will Follow You), fold-lines with small area of loss at left, framed. Issued for the 1934 Plebisite to combine the office of Chancellor and President.
